|
Redeemable Interests - Additional Information (Details)
|12 Months Ended
|
Dec. 31, 2021
shares
|Equity [Abstract]
|Stock Repurchase Program, Number of Shares Authorized to be Repurchased
|7,306,984
|Stock Repurchase Redemption Period
|between January 8, 2020 and February 7, 2020
|X
- Definition
+ References
Description of debt redemption features under terms of the debt agreement.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
The number of shares authorized to be repurchased by an entity's Board of Directors under a stock repurchase plan.
+ Details
No definition available.